Who are the Manei Domini?
The Manei Domini were an elite group of cybernetically enhanced soldiers who served the Word of Blake from approximately 3060 into the early 3080s. These soldiers were considered their own subgroup within the Word of Blake organization, forming the Shadow Divisions but also often operating as individual agents or in small teams. They were largely unknown to the wider public until the Jihad began in 3068.[2] This warrior-culture answered only to the Manei Domini leadership. Their leadership included the Precentor of the Manei Domini, an individual named Apollyon, who answered to an individual known only as the Master.[3]
Their Latin name supposedly means Hands of the Master,[4]

BattleMechs (Celestial Series OmniMechs)
The Celestial series was a series of OmniMechs produced by the Word of Blake. Developed in secret by Doctor Devon Cortland (aka Precentor Vapula) and unleashed without warning in 3069[1] during the Blakists’ Jihad, the Celestials mate OmniPod technology with some of the most advanced armor, chassis and fusion engine technology that the Inner Sphere could produce in the late 3060s. Besides shared aesthetic elements, each ‘Mech in the main series features the inclusion of a Small Cockpit and a fixed C3i Computer. As denoted by the use of a small cockpit, the Celestials were primarily intended to be used by the Blakists’ cybernetically enhanced Manei Domini shock troops, who field the lion’s share of the ‘Mechs.

BattleArmor/Choir
A choir is the Word of Blake equivalent of the Clan Nova. Each of the six Celestial OmniMechs can carry a squad of 6 Battle Armor. The Word of Blake designed the Demon series of Battle Armor for this specific purpose.
The Nephilm and Shedim being Assault-class BattleArmor are not mechanised so can’t be carried by Celestials.
The Manei Domini that pilot these Battle Armors can also be enhanced by Cybernetic Modifications just as the MechWarriors.

Machina Domini Interface [ISO:AE p 110]
The Machina Domini Interface was first developed in 3078, and only deployed on one BattleMech, the Gestalt.
The “Manei Domini” Interface Armor allows the Mane Domini to connect to the Interface cockpit using their CBVDNI, giving the below benefits.
